芯步双路智能墙壁开关的核心优势在于开放HTTP API,支持本地局域网控制和私有化部署,便于无缝集成到园区现有软件架构中。以下方案从硬件选型、接口对接、场景逻辑到设计逐一展开,你可根据实际项目中的开发语言和园区网络环境调整签名算法与命令格式。
芯步双路智能墙壁开关园区照明集成解决方案
1. 背景与需求分析
在现代产业园区中,公共区域的照明(如走廊、楼梯间、卫生间、地下车库)常存在长明灯现象,导致巨大的能源浪费。传统的定时控制或人体感应往往各自为政,无法与园区的综合管理平台联动。
痛点:
浪费严重:无人时段灯光常亮。
管理困难:物业需人工巡检,无法远程查看或控制状态。
体验差:无法根据实际人流实时调整亮度或开关。
改造成本高:期望在不重新布线的条件下,利用现有86盒实现智能化。
目标:基于芯步双路智能墙壁开关的开放API,将其无缝集成到园区现有或新建的智慧管理软件项目中,实现照明系统的远程集中监控、策略节能与自动化联动。
2. 硬件选型与特性
本次方案采用的关键设备为 芯步智能墙壁开关(2路) ,主要硬件参数如下表所示:
| 特性 | 参数/描述 | 集成优势 |
|---|---|---|
| 型号 | UNI-KG-2(按键版) / 智能触摸墙壁开关2路(玻璃版) | 标准86盒,无需砸墙,直接替换传统开关。 |
| 控制路数 | 2路独立控制 | 可分别控制两个独立区域的照明(如A区/B区,或照明/排风扇)。 |
| 通信协议 | WiFi 802.11 b/g/n 2.4GHz | 园区WiFi覆盖处即可联网,无需额外网关,降低硬件成本。 |
| 接口类型 | 开放HTTP API / 支持局域网通信 | 这是集成的核心。支持任何支持HTTP请求的编程语言接入;即使外网断开,内网也可控,保证了园区的稳定性。 |
| 特色指令 | 状态保持、先通后断、先断后通 | 支持点动模式(类似于门禁开关),适用于需要短暂通电控制的场景,或锁定状态防止人为误关。 |
| 电气参数 | 100-240V AC, 10A/路 | 适配市电,负载能力强,满足园区照明需求。 |
3. 软件集成技术架构
要把这套硬件集成到软件项目中,采用典型的物联网三层架构:
第一层:设备层
部署双路智能墙壁开关,连接照明线路。
开关通过WiFi连接路由器和云端/本地服务器。
第二层:API接口层(核心交互)
软件项目不直接连接硬件,而是通过HTTP协议调用芯步的开放接口。
鉴权方式:动态签名(MD5加密),保证接口调用的安全性。
传输格式:JSON。
第三层:业务应用层
集成方(即软件开发者)调用接口,构建具体的功能界面:如PC端后台管理、手机App、小程序或大屏控制中心。
4. 接口集成实施步骤
4.1 前期准备:获取凭证
在对接前,需要在芯步开发者平台获取以下信息:
AppID:应用的唯一标识。
AppSecret:开发者密码,用于生成签名。
Device ID:设备的唯一编号(贴在设备标签上或通过平台扫码添加后获得)。
4.2 签名生成与安全机制(关键步骤)
为了防止接口被恶意攻击,芯步使用了双重MD5签名机制。计算公式: sign = md5( md5(AppSecret) + ts )
集成代码示例(Python/伪代码):
4.3 设备控制命令详解
双路开关的核心是 order 参数。
场景A:独立控制双路开关该设备的两路物理上独立,可分别下发指令:
打开第1路照明
{"power1": 1}关闭第2路照明
{"power2": 0}
场景B:临时点动控制(“先通后断”)适合园区中的非公共区域(如休息室),用户按一下,灯亮5分钟后自动熄灭,防止忘记关灯。
命令示例
{"point1": 5000}(让第一路接通,持续5000毫秒后自动断开)。
场景C:锁定状态(“状态保持”)防止保洁人员或保安手动关闭了本该常亮的安防灯,或者防止手动开启了不该开的设备,软件可设置锁定。
命令示例:锁定第一路强制开启 或 开启“状态保持”功能。
场景D:批量控制(拓展)虽然墙壁开关是2路,但其API支持批量处理。
请求体
{"device": "DEV_001,DEV_002,DEV_003", "order": {"power1": 0}}(批量关闭所有设备的第一路照明)。
4.4 状态同步机制
软件项目需要维护设备状态。
主动查询:调用设备状态查询接口,获取当前
power1,power2的最新状态(0/1)。被动接收(推荐):如果集成方具备服务器能力,可配置回调接口。当有人在物理上按下开关时,芯步平台会自动推送当前状态到指定的URL,保证软件界面与物理按键实时同步。
5. 园区典型场景解决方案
基于上述API能力,软件项目可以实现以下复杂的逻辑策略:
| 场景名称 | 业务逻辑 | API集成命令与逻辑 | 节能效果 |
|---|---|---|---|
| 人走灯灭(地下车库/走廊) | 联动红外/毫米波传感器。传感器检测到人->通知软件->软件开灯;人离开(延时)->软件关灯。 | order={"power1":1} 逻辑:软件接收传感器信号 -> 调用开关接口。 | 比较高解决长明灯问题 |
| 定时策略(园区景观灯) | 基于时间的自动化。日落开,日出关。 | order={"power1":1} 逻辑:后端定时任务(Cron Job)在18:00执行开灯,次日6:00执行关灯。 | 高精准时段控制 |
| 能耗监测与告警 | 软件分析开关的闭合时长,若某路灯连续开启超过72小时(极可能故障或忘记关),推送告警给物业。 | order={"power1":0} (自动干预) 逻辑:数据库记录上次状态变更时间戳 -> 定时巡检 -> 超时告警。 | 管理提效减少异常损耗 |
| 场景联动(会议室/活动室) | 会议室预约系统对接。会议前15分钟自动开启照明(第1路)、投影幕布电源(第2路)。 | 批量控制:order={"power1":1, "power2":1} 逻辑:预订系统回调 -> 调取对应Device ID -> 执行指令。 | 便捷+节能无人自动关闭 |
6. 系统集成架构优势
私有化部署支持:对于对数据安全要求比较高的园区(如政府、军工或金融数据中心),该设备支持私有化部署和局域网通信。软件项目可以直接调用设备局域网IP进行控制,完全不经过外网,保障网络独立性。
多端统一:由于API统一,只需写一套业务逻辑代码,即可同时支撑 Web管理后台(物业用)、钉钉/微信小程序(员工用)和 数字孪生大屏(指挥中心用)。
低代码集成:由于是标准的
https请求,在Node-RED、简道云等低代码平台中,只需发送一个POST请求即可完成控制,适合快速原型开发。
7. 实施注意事项
WiFi信号强度:设备使用2.4G WiFi。在园区配电井或墙壁暗盒内,2.4G信号可能存在干扰。实施前测试点位信号强度,确保设备在线率(API调用不掉线)。
负载匹配:若照明为LED节能灯,需要注意单路负载不可过低或过高(某些LED驱动电源浪涌大),需按手册确认,以免继电器粘连。
接口调用频率:虽然HTTP接口响应很快(通常在100ms左右),但不在短时间内(<1秒)对同一设备发起上百次请求,以免设备WiFi模组过载。
零线问题:智能开关需要零线。如果是老旧园区改造,需确认86底盒内是否有零线。若无零线,需选用单火版智能开关(请确认采购型号)。
总结
通过芯步双路智能墙壁开关的标准HTTP API,园区软件开发者可以像调用普通的第三方服务一样调用照明控制指令。这种方案彻底打破了传统智能照明封闭协议的壁垒,让园区能够以极低的开发成本,构建出高效、节能、可扩展的智慧照明管理体系。